Company Description Systemiq is a system-change company committed to achieving the Sustainable Development Goals and the Paris Agreement by transforming markets and business models in five key systems: nature and food, materials and circularity, energy, urban areas, and sustainable finance. As a certified B Corp, we combine strategic advisory with high-impact, on-the-ground work, partnering with business, finance, policy-makers, and civil society to deliver system change. Since our start in 2016, we have grown to more than 350 people working across locations in Brazil, Germany, France, Indonesia, Netherlands, UK and the US. We are a pure-play sustainability-focused company, dedicated exclusively to sustainability projects.

What We Do Systemiq orchestrates system change in clean energy, circular material solutions, and sustainable land use. This involves re-imagining industries, re-configuring the energy world, and regenerating ecosystems to address systemic failures, unlocking economic opportunities that benefit business, society, and the environment.

About The Packaging Data Hub

The Packaging Data Hub is an ambitious initiative co-led by Systemiq and Earth Action to create a global, open-access platform for packaging data. It aims to address the current fragmentation and gaps in packaging waste data by centralising and validating datasets across geographies and packaging formats, at a high granularity level. By integrating established frameworks (such as those from CDP, EMF, CGF, and WWF) and conducting bottom-up research in collaboration with local experts, the Hub will become the trusted source of truth for packaging decisions worldwide.

The Role

We are hiring a Project Manager to lead the development and implementation of the Packaging Data Hub. This is a high-impact role requiring a unique combination of data fluency, strategic project leadership, and the ability to work across global, cross-sector partnerships.

Based in our London office, you will be responsible for managing a complex, multi-stakeholder initiative that spans multiple countries, organisations, and data systems. You will be coordinating efforts across Systemiq, Earth Action, corporate partners, technical experts, and in-country contributors to ensure successful delivery of the Hub. This includes both technical and strategic aspects—from data architecture design to stakeholder engagement and project governance.
